How to fill out working with community connectors

How to fill out working with community connectors:
01
First, familiarize yourself with the purpose of community connectors. Understand that community connectors are individuals or organizations that serve as a bridge between a community and the resources, services, or opportunities available to them.
02
Identify the specific needs or challenges within your community that can be addressed by working with community connectors. This could include issues such as access to healthcare, education, employment, or social services.
03
Research and identify potential community connectors who have experience, expertise, or networks relevant to the needs of your community. This can be done through online searches, referrals, or networking within your community.
04
Once potential community connectors have been identified, reach out to them to initiate a conversation or establish a partnership. This can be done through email, phone calls, or in-person meetings.
05
Clearly articulate the specific needs or challenges of your community and discuss how the community connector can help address these issues. Be open to discussing potential collaborations, partnerships, or strategies that can benefit both parties.
06
Collaborate with the community connector to develop a plan of action or project that will help meet the needs of your community. This may involve developing outreach programs, organizing community events, or implementing initiatives that can help improve the lives of community members.
07
Establish clear communication channels and expectations with the community connectors. Regularly communicate progress, challenges, and updates related to the collaboration to ensure transparency and accountability.
08
Regularly evaluate and assess the impact and effectiveness of working with community connectors. This can be done through surveys, feedback sessions, or data analysis to measure the outcomes achieved and identify areas for improvement.
Who needs working with community connectors:
01
Communities experiencing social or economic challenges that require external resources, expertise or support.
02
Non-profit organizations or community-based groups seeking to expand their reach and impact by leveraging the expertise and resources of community connectors.
03
Local governments or public agencies aiming to better serve their communities by engaging community connectors who have specialized knowledge or networks in specific areas.
Note: The specific needs for working with community connectors may vary depending on the unique circumstances of each community. It is important to assess the needs and tailor the approach accordingly.
